What Is Freebasing: Risks, Signs, and Real Help

Freebasing is the process of converting cocaine hydrochloride into a smokable base form. That route matters because smoked cocaine can reach the brain within seconds, producing a rapid effect that can reinforce repeated use.

What Freebasing Actually Means

Freebasing is the conversion of cocaine hydrochloride, the salt form commonly found as powder, into cocaine base that can be heated and inhaled. The change removes hydrochloric acid and creates a form more suitable for vaporization. The National Library of Medicine overview of cocaine-related hospital admissions identifies freebasing in the United States during the 1970s, with the first recorded hospital admission tied to freebasing in 1975. By 1979, freebase cases represented 1% of cocaine-related hospital admissions, rising to 7% by 1982, a rapid early-1980s spread.

In practical terms, a person heats the converted substance in an improvised device, which may include a glass pipe or foil, and inhales the vapor. This isn't the same as snorting cocaine powder. The chemical form and the delivery route have both changed, allowing the lungs to move the drug into the bloodstream very quickly.

Why the route matters

Cocaine hydrochloride doesn't vaporize in the same way as cocaine base. Removing the hydrochloride salt makes the substance more suitable for smoking, while pulmonary absorption creates a much faster transition from inhalation to brain exposure. The result can feel more immediate and more compelling than a slower route.

NIDA-linked material describes cocaine's main action as blocking the dopamine transporter. Dopamine then accumulates in the synapse, amplifying the brain's reward signal, while rapid smoking intensifies the timing of that signal. NIDA material on cocaine's effects and routes of administration explains why this combination can carry a particularly high abuse potential.

Freebasing emerged alongside the rise of crack cocaine in the 1980s and remains clinically relevant wherever stimulant use disorders involve smoked cocaine. How Freebasing Works and Why It Feels Different

The chemistry becomes easier to understand through a simple comparison. Cocaine hydrochloride is a salt form, while freebase cocaine is the base form left after the hydrochloride is removed. A person dissolves the cocaine, adds a base such as ammonia or sodium bicarbonate with water, separates the resulting cocaine base, and dries it before heating. This explanation describes the chemical distinction, not a safe procedure. Heating volatile substances can cause fire, toxic exposure, or serious burns.

From salt form to rapid absorption

Once cocaine has been changed into a smokeable base, the vapor enters the lungs rather than passing first through nasal tissue or the digestive system. The DEA and NIDA-linked factsheet on crack and freebase notes that smoked cocaine base can act in about 7 to 10 seconds. Other clinical material describes effects within 10 to 15 seconds, so the exact experience varies with the substance, dose, equipment, and the person's health.

Snorting cocaine generally produces a slower onset because absorption occurs across nasal membranes. Injection delivers cocaine directly into the bloodstream, but it uses the hydrochloride solution rather than a smokeable base. Freebasing delivers vaporized molecules through the lungs, creating a short path to the brain and a fast reward signal.

Freebase and crack aren't identical terms

Freebase and crack are closely related cocaine base forms, but public language often blurs the distinction. Traditional freebasing is associated with a chemical conversion that may involve ammonia and volatile solvents. Crack is commonly associated with cocaine base made using sodium bicarbonate or baking soda and water. The final products can contain different impurities, but both are smoked and can produce rapid absorption.

The clinical implication is more important than the label. A person may call the substance “freebase,” “crack,” or another street term, yet still face the same urgent concerns: rapid reinforcement, repeated dosing, cardiovascular stress, respiratory injury, and overdose. Short-Term Effects and Acute Health Risks

A freebasing episode may begin with intense euphoria, increased alertness, agitation, rapid speech, and a feeling of unusual confidence or energy. The person may have enlarged pupils, sweat heavily, move constantly, or become suspicious and irritable. Because the effect fades quickly, the person may return to the pipe repeatedly instead of resting, eating, or drinking water.

The crash can look very different. Fatigue, depressed mood, irritability, anxiety, and strong craving may appear after the stimulation declines. A family member may see someone who was intensely active become withdrawn, exhausted, or emotionally overwhelmed within the same period.

Medical danger can appear without warning

Freebase cocaine can sharply raise heart rate and blood pressure. Acute risks include chest pain, abnormal heart rhythm, heart attack, stroke, seizures, respiratory problems, and overdose. Clinical information on freebase cocaine risks links the rapid delivery route with compulsive redosing and serious cardiovascular, neurologic, and respiratory harm.

Controlled smoking research illustrates why a small-looking amount can still create intense exposure. In one study, after 50 milligrams were placed in a pipe, about 32% could be inhaled, while more than 90% of the recoverable cocaine was delivered in the first four puffs. Blood levels were reported around 800 to 900 nanograms per milliliter three hours after smoking, and the effects were similar to or slightly stronger than 20 milligrams of intravenous cocaine hydrochloride. These findings come from the controlled freebase smoking study.

The preparation adds another layer of risk

Heating volatile or flammable chemicals can cause fires, explosions, facial burns, and airway injury. Improvised glassware may break, and hot vapor can injure the mouth or lungs. Combining cocaine with alcohol, opioids, or other substances can further complicate breathing, heart function, and overdose response.

Addiction Potential and Warning Signs

Rapid onset changes the pattern of use. The person receives a powerful reward signal quickly, then may experience a short-lived effect and an abrupt decline. That sequence can create a cycle of craving, redosing, exhaustion, and renewed craving that becomes difficult to interrupt without structured care.

Tolerance may lead someone to use more often or repeat doses during one session. The person may describe wanting only one use but continue returning to the pipe after the initial effect fades. Sleep, meals, work, and relationships can become secondary to obtaining and using cocaine.

Signs families may recognize

No single sign proves that someone is freebasing. A cluster of changes deserves attention, especially when physical symptoms and secretive behavior occur together.

  • Smoking equipment: Glass pipes, scorched foil, unusual lighters, or burnt items may appear in hidden spaces.
  • Use-linked mood shifts: Euphoria or agitation may be followed by irritability, sadness, fatigue, or emotional withdrawal.
  • Sudden secrecy: The person may disappear for extended periods, conceal purchases, or avoid questions about where money went.
  • Physical changes: Dilated pupils, sweating, rapid breathing, burns around the lips or fingers, and sleep disruption can accompany stimulant use.
  • Withdrawal-like symptoms: Fatigue, depression, irritability, and intense cocaine craving may follow repeated use.

Polysubstance use raises the stakes. Some people combine cocaine with alcohol to change the comedown, opioids to manage distress or withdrawal, or sedating medications to sleep. The interaction can increase overdose and respiratory danger, particularly when the person or family doesn't know the strength or contents of the substances involved.

Immediate Safety, Harm Reduction, and Legal Reality

Safety comes before an argument about treatment. If a person has chest pain, a seizure, breathing difficulty, severe confusion, or loses consciousness, someone nearby should call 911 immediately and follow the dispatcher's instructions. A caller should explain what may have been used and when, because that information helps emergency clinicians respond appropriately.

If the person isn't ready to enter care, families can still reduce immediate danger without presenting these steps as a guarantee of safety:

  1. Avoid using alone. Another person can call for help when consciousness, breathing, or heart symptoms change.
  2. Don't mix substances. Alcohol, opioids, benzodiazepines, and other drugs can make an unpredictable situation harder to manage.
  3. Keep naloxone available when opioids may be involved. Naloxone won't reverse cocaine toxicity, but it can address an opioid component in a mixed-substance emergency.
  4. Reduce household hazards. Secure medications and firearms, and keep children away from pipes, foil, chemicals, and residue.
  5. Don't attempt preparation. Volatile chemicals, heat, and improvised equipment create fire, explosion, and burn risks. Information on freebasing preparation hazards describes these dangers before consumption even occurs.

Legal concerns shouldn't block care

Cocaine in any form, including freebase cocaine, is a Schedule II controlled substance under federal law. Possession, distribution, and drug paraphernalia can involve different penalties, and state laws vary. A criminal concern doesn't prevent a person from seeking medical treatment, confidential assessment, or emergency care.

Treatment begins with safety, not punishment. A family can address legal questions separately while making sure a medical emergency receives immediate attention.

Treatment Pathways That Actually Work

Treatment should match the person's medical needs, stimulant use pattern, mental health symptoms, living environment, and ability to remain safe outside a program. The American Society of Addiction Medicine continuum ranges from early intervention and outpatient services through intensive outpatient care, partial hospitalization, residential treatment, and medically supported services when needed.

For many adults, outpatient care offers structure without removing them entirely from work, school, parenting, or home life. A person who can sleep safely at home may benefit from a daytime program, while someone facing acute medical instability, unsafe housing, or uncontrolled polysubstance use may need a higher level of care first.

Comparing outpatient levels

Level of Care Weekly Hours Living Situation Best Fit For
Partial Hospitalization Program Typically 20 or more clinical hours per week Returns home each evening when safe Adults needing daily therapy, close clinical structure, and medical oversight
Intensive Outpatient Program Usually 9 to 15 hours per week Lives at home or in coordinated supportive housing People stepping down from PHP or entering care while maintaining key responsibilities
Standard outpatient care Schedule varies by clinical plan Lives at home People who can use therapy, groups, and recovery supports with less frequent contact

PHP usually combines daily therapy, skills work, care coordination, and clinical monitoring. IOP provides a substantial weekly schedule while allowing greater flexibility. Standard outpatient counseling, group therapy, peer recovery support, and family sessions can continue as the person stabilizes.

Where MAT fits

There isn't an FDA-approved medication specifically for cocaine use disorder. Medication-assisted treatment can still be relevant when alcohol, opioid, or nicotine use also requires care, and clinicians may consider off-label options such as bupropion, topiramate, or modafinil based on the individual's medical situation. Medication decisions require assessment, monitoring, and attention to co-occurring psychiatric conditions.

What Families Can Do Right Now

The first day doesn't need to contain a confrontation, an ultimatum, and a complete treatment plan. A calmer approach often gives a loved one more room to acknowledge what's happening.

A practical first-day plan

  • Observe and document: Note changes in sleep, mood, physical symptoms, missed responsibilities, spending, and unexplained equipment. Record observations without declaring a diagnosis.
  • Choose a sober moment: Avoid raising the subject while the person is intoxicated, agitated, crashing, or experiencing paranoia.
  • Use specific statements: “There have been several nights without sleep, and chest pain happened after smoking” is more useful than “You're ruining everything.”
  • Ask about immediate safety: Determine whether the person has used recently, is alone, has mixed substances, or has symptoms requiring emergency care.
  • Prepare practical information: Gather insurance details, work or school schedules, childcare needs, medications, and any recent medical or psychiatric history.
  • Seek guidance even if the person refuses: Family members can ask about safety planning and treatment options without waiting for a crisis.
